Why raccoons target Sewall's Point waterfront homes

Sewall’s Point is a narrow, heavily-canopied peninsula between the Indian and St. Lucie Rivers, its upscale homes buried in dense tropical landscaping with water on both sides. That cover and canopy make it prime raccoon territory, and our removal reunites mother and kits before sealing the attic.

On a peninsula this narrow, Sewall’s Point raccoons are never far from water or dense plantings, and the mature tropical landscaping gives a female cover right up to the foundation. Waterfront homes with seawalls, docks and big canopy trees hand her both a climbing route and soft older soffits to pry.

Raccoons are strong climbers and swimmers, so the rivers on either side are corridors, not barriers, on this peninsula. Nocturnal by habit, the mother forages the lagoon and river edges after dark and returns to the same attic tucked under the tropical canopy to nurse her litter.

Hidden Warning Signs

Hidden signs of a raccoon problem

On an estate, the early signs are easy to miss — these are the ones we look for before the damage spreads.

Claw marks on canopy trees

Fresh scratches up a mature shade tree beside a Sewall’s Point home often mark a raccoon’s route from the canopy onto the roof.

Attic noise near the water

Thumping and spring chirping over a river-facing room point to a female that climbed in from the dense plantings or dock.

Latrine on the pool cage or roof

A soiled corner on a flat roof or screen frame is a raccoon latrine, and it signals an established den nearby.

Do you reunite the babies with the mother when you take a raccoon out of the attic? +
Always. A denning female on the peninsula in spring almost certainly has kits, and separating them would leave the young to die in your attic. We locate and remove the litter by hand and reunite them with the mother outside, then seal the entry only once every raccoon is out of the structure.
Is a raccoon on my seawall going to damage the structure? +
A raccoon will not undermine a seawall the way an iguana burrow does, but it uses the seawall and dock as a path to the house, where the real damage happens — torn soffits, ruined insulation and a latrine in the attic. We address the animal reaching the roof line, which is where a raccoon’s damage actually occurs.
How do you get a raccoon out of the attic? +
We use targeted humane trapping or a one-way door that lets the raccoon leave but not return. If there are kits, we remove them by hand and reunite them with the mother before sealing.
Are raccoons dangerous? +
They can be. Raccoons can carry rabies, roundworm and leptospirosis, and a cornered raccoon will defend itself. Never approach one — call a licensed professional.
